On Mon, Jul 06, 2009 at 01:25:34PM -0500, Eric Sandeen wrote:
> I'm tiring of telling people to use the inode64 mount option
> when they are experiencing bad performance on large xfs
> filesystems...
>
> 32-bit userspace is still largely broken when it comes to still
> using 32-bit stat calls, but on 64-bit systems this should be
> safe.
>
> The only problem here is moving the disk onto a 32-bit system, or using
> 32-bit apps. But I think it's a small risk.
>
> What do we think about the following?
Looks good to me, but it could use a comment in the code explaining why
we do this.
